A person massaging the shoulder of another person wearing a white patterned shirtPreparing for a weekend football game only to be held back by a lingering injury is a familiar story for many active people in Lewisham. Injuries like sprains, strains, and tendonitis often start small but can quickly turn into persistent problems without proper attention. These setbacks usually arise from skipped warm-ups, poor technique, or pushing too hard without enough rest. For example, runners frequently develop shin splints when they increase mileage too fast without adequate recovery. Addressing such issues with focused sports physiotherapy can speed up healing and help you get back on the field stronger.

A thorough assessment is the first step in any effective rehab plan. A qualified physiotherapist will examine how you move, your muscle strength, and joint flexibility to pinpoint what’s causing your pain or limiting your performance. This hands-on evaluation often reveals imbalances or weaknesses that might not be obvious but contribute to injury risk. From there, a tailored program of exercises and treatments aims to restore normal function and prevent setbacks.

Education is just as important as treatment. We spend time teaching clients how to warm up effectively and cool down properly after exercise. Many underestimate these steps, yet they are vital for injury prevention. Simple habits like dynamic stretches before activity and gradual cooldown routines afterward can make a big difference in staying injury-free.

Strength and conditioning work is a cornerstone of sustained athletic performance. Building muscle endurance and improving joint stability lowers the chance of injuries during training or competition.
